The declining cost of renewable energy may suggest that the era of oil is coming to an end. However, despite their declining share, oil still represent a significant proportion of primary energy. The use of oil and coal since the Kyoto Protocol indicates a failure to reduce Greenhouse Gases (GHGs) emissions. Several studies have identified obstacles to renewable energy projects. The article examines the impact of the state of development and the presence of oil resources through a more comprehensive approach, using a broader concept of energy costs, Maslow’s hierarchy of needs, the Ricardian rent, and the Environmental Kuznets Curve (EKC) were applied. The results show that the impact of alternative energy will vary according to the level of development and the presence of oil resources. In this sense, oil-rich developing countries follow a different pattern compared to non-oil-rich developed countries. From this perspective, alternative energy in general and renewables in particular, do not necessarily reduce fossil fuel consumption but mainly transfer it from more developed to less developed and under developed countries.
